El Paso County, CO vs Northampton County, PA
Property Tax Rate Comparison 2025
Quick Answer
El Paso County, CO: 0.46% effective rate · $2,259/yr median tax · median home $491,129
Northampton County, PA: 1.41% effective rate · $2,850/yr median tax · median home $202,156
Side-by-Side Comparison
| Metric | El Paso County, CO | Northampton County, PA | National Avg |
|---|---|---|---|
| Effective Tax Rate | 0.46% | 1.41% | 1.06% |
| Median Annual Tax | $2,259 | $2,850 | $2,778 |
| Median Home Value | $491,129 | $202,156 | $268,728 |
| Population | 730,395 | 312,951 | — |

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the property tax difference between El Paso County and Northampton County?
El Paso County, CO has an effective property tax rate of 0.46% with a median annual tax of $2,259. Northampton County, PA has a rate of 1.41% with a median annual tax of $2,850. The difference is 0.95 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, El Paso County or Northampton County?
Northampton County, PA has the higher effective property tax rate at 1.41% compared to 0.46%.
How do El Paso County and Northampton County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. El Paso County is below average at 0.46%, and Northampton County is above average at 1.41%.
